HEROES IN ACTION FINALISTS
Hundreds of applications across the defined categories ranging from Education & Research to Oncology are reviewed and scored by healthcare professionals. Through this competitive process, finalists within each category are then determined. The March of Dimes is proud to announce and honor the 2021 Heroes in Action finalists.
